Responsibilities
- Support Talent Development Business Partner in designing and delivering best in class early career programmes through Red Bull Technology Group Talent Academy
- Provide line managers with ongoing support and guidance to effectively manage early careers participants
- Lead and own RBTG work experience programme, enhancing the offering by working with key stakeholders across the business
- Support early career talent throughout the programme including check-ins, focus groups and learning & development opportunities
- Provide accurate programme updates to stakeholders, promoting Talent Academy both internally and externally
Qualifications
- Experience in one or more of: Human Resources, education, or learning and development
- Understanding of early talent development principles
- Ability to engage and support early career professionals
- Strong communication and interpersonal skills
- Excellent organisational skills and attention to detail
